  • Imported logos with alpha channel in titler bug

    Hi!
    If I import this logo in Titler the small black text disappears, but if I import it to premiere then All OK.
    Why?
    LD_logo_3d_horizontals.png

    OK, while it is a bug in the Title Designer as far as I am concerned, it is the same one from the very first Premiere Pro version.
    The Title Designer does not like graphics with partial opacity. Your PNG file is partially transparent.
    This is your graphic blown up in Photoshop. It is obvious to me what the problem is when I look at it.
    I took your text and filled in all of the partially transparent pixels with solid black, and it worked in the Title Designer just fine. I didn't do it carefully, I just sampled the lighter pixels and filled them in. The text got a bit ragged when I did that.
    I don't know what font that is and I don't have time to figure it out right this minute, but I suggest that you delete the text and type in new text. Or, very carefully fill in the light spots in the text you have.

  • Can no longer import QT files with alpha channel

    I have been using these client supplied QT with alpha channel files just fine for weeks, then all of a sudden, after a crash the other day, I was unable to open sequences with these files and exoprt them, the exporter would just freeze.  the clips played in the timeline, but VERY sluggish.
    On the reccomendation of a few posts around here, I removed the clips from the project, and now I cannot import them back in, I get a "the importer reported a generic error" message.  I am able to open in QT pro and export to a new file that will import to PPro, but I lose the alpha channel.
    As always, I'm up against a deadline and any help would be greatly appreciated.
    I have installed QT 7.07, no help.
    I'm on a windows 7 machine running CS master collection 5.0, Quad core AMD with 8 gig RAM.
    These files worked fine just days ago!!!!
    BTW, I just switched over to Premiere a few months ago and to honest I can't understand how anyone would stick with this buggy software, as a professional I've never used anything this bad before.

    Welcome to the forum.
    Try these.  Attempt to re-import after each one:
    Clean the media cache database via Edit | Preferences | Media
    If step 2 doesn't work, then find all the .qtindex, .mpgindex, .cfa and .pek files associated with the media that's supposed to be in your project and delete them.  Then clean the media cache database again.
    Launch Pr and while it's launching, hold down the Alt + Shift keys until the Welcome screen appears.  Alt resets your preferences and Shift resets the plug-in cache.
    To address the other issues you say you've been having with Pr, you should start a different thread (or threads).  Coming from other editors, there may be a difference in the way Pr does things that produce unexpected results that may be seen as bugs.  More serious issues, such as crashes, can often be caused by 3rd-party hardware like AJA, Matrox or BlackMagic and the associated drivers.  Outdated or incorrect drivers for audio and video cards can also cause problems.  I recommend that you start troubleshooting those areas first.
    Other issues may have workarounds.  If you have serious, reproducible problems that have no workaround, then please file bug reports here:
    Adobe - Feature Request/Bug Report Form
    -Jeff

  • SWF doesn't play with alpha channel

    I have a 500Kb FLV file that plays as a progressive download through a 12Kb SWF. This FLV was encoded using On2 VP6 codec to maintain alpha data. This is a logo animation for a website so it is essential that the video plays with alpha channel intact. Just to make sure my animation had an alpha channel, I brought it into After Effects to test with a colored background behind it and sure enough, the alpha channel was there, perfect!
    Now in Dreamweaver, when I tested, the FLV plays through the SWF, as it should. However, there is a white square around my video now and the alpha channel is lost.
    I even made sure to select Wmode "transparent" and double-checked my code and saw that I had the correct tag <param name="wmode" value="transparent"/>
    View my site at http://www.customchromefx.com
    I have played many embedded SWF's with alpha's before. I think the FLV still has the alpha, and the problem is in the SWF that plays the FLV that is giving me the white box? Is there a way around this, perhaps a transparent SWF player or something? Thank you for viewing...

    Okay, so I figured out a way to make my compressed FLV video play with alpha.
    I imported into Flash. Checked the box to "Embed FLV in SWF" and clicked next, and Finish. I made sure the stage area and FPS was set to the same settings as the FLV video.
    In publish settings I used Flash 9,then un-checked compress movie and Published. This new SWF maintained the same file size as the FLV, while also playing with the alpha channel.
    I then imported the SWF into Dreamweaver, and set Wmode to "transparent." 
    I now have a 45 second video (originally a 115Mb quicktime) squeezed down to a measly 500Kb SWF that also has an alpha channel. Sweet!

  • No Method of Batch Export for Clips with Alpha Channels?

    Good morning,
    As many a flustered editor has eventually discovered, in order for FCP to export sequences with alpha channels to a 32-bit format, the timeline has to be un-rendered at the time of export, or else the transparent parts will appear black in the outputted file. This sort-of makes sense if you know how FCP and render files work, but in a perfect world I think I'd have designed the export interface a bit differently. Now that I think about it, I'm actually working in an Animation (Millions of Colors +) sequence, so converting transparent areas to black makes no logical sense at all.
    Anyway, I have several sequences that I would like to export as 32-bit TGA QuickTime files, preserving their transparency. If I Export Using Compressor, the process results in pre-rendering of the sequence, turning the transparent areas black. The same problem occurs if I export QuickTime reference movies from FCP and open them directly with Compressor.
    Does anyone know of a way to avoid this silly phenomenon or am I stuck individually exporting each sequence from FCP, one...at.......a................time?
    Thanks,
    Zap

    Thanks, Andy, "Batch Export" eventually did the trick!
    I forgot about that tool because I've never actually had to use it before! After playing around with it for a while, I found that as long as the sequence settings for each sequence in the batch are set to a codec with an activated alpha channel, it works just fine.
